#4e3b94 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4e3b94 is composed of 30.6% red, 23.1% green and 58%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 47.3% cyan, 60.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 42% black. It has a hue angle of 252.8 degrees, a saturation of 43% and a lightness of 40.6%. #4e3b94 color hex could be obtained by blending #9c76ff with #000029. Closest websafe color is: #663399.

#4e3b94 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4e3b94 has RGB values of R:78, G:59, B:148 and CMYK values of C:0.47, M:0.6, Y:0,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 5127060.

Shades and Tints of #4e3b94
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040308 is the darkest color, while #faf9fd is the lightest one.
